Map- Reading Tips for Identifiing Extreme Country Sizes

Kontekst Scale and Geographic

One of thee most fundamentaltal map- reading skills is understang scale - thee relationship between distance on thee map ande real-term distance. Large-scale maps (showing small areas in detail) make microstates visible, while small-scale maps (showing large area) may render tiny countries invisible or omit them altogether.

For example, a exotd map with a scale of 1: 50,000,000 means 1 centothers on thee map equals 500 kilometers on thee ground. Russia might span over 34 centotimeters on such a map, but Vatican City would be a speck too small to see. Switching to a regional map of Europe witch a scale of 1: 5,000,000 can reveal Vatican City as a tiny dot.

Using latharde and messates coordinates provides anotherr precise methodt to locate countrie. Russia extends roughly from 20 ° E to 170 ° W contribution, conclusing a vast expansie. Vatican City sits at approximately 41.9 ° N latharde and 12.45 ° E contribue. Familiarty with globl coordinate grids allows you tu to systematycally pinpoint any country, contridless of size.
